Production and distribution of 'Multilingual Leaflets' at the Iksan Police Station
Corona 19 Personal Defense 5 Core Rules¡¦ English, Chinese, Vietnamese
Reporter Kim Hyun-jong
The Iksan Police Station in Jeonbuk distributes a multilingual leaflet containing the safety rules for corona 19 prevention and safety, which are self-produced in three languages, as part of the security policy to support marriage migrant women.
This leaflet will be distributed mainly in areas where unregistered foreigners are concentrated, such as foreign food stores, multi-use businesses, and multicultural family support centers within the building.
In particular, the '5 key rules for personal quarantine' to keep a distance in daily life was self-produced in three languages: English, Chinese, and Vietnamese.
Song Seung-hyun (Chief Officer), head of the Iksan Police Station, said, "We are interested in preventing cases where foreigners staying in the building are left as blind spots for quarantine and infected with the corona 19 virus and spread to local communities. We will continue to promote infection prevention activities," he said.
